Beato, Lisbon

Beato is among the Portuguese capital's most exciting emerging districts, where industrial heritage, creative innovation, and riverside renewal converge along the eastern waterfront of the city.

Historic factories, repurposed warehouses, creative campuses, cultural venues, riverside corridors, and entrepreneurial workspaces create a neighborhood that captures Lisbon's transformation into a modern innovation hub. For much of its history, Beato served as an industrial center supporting the city's manufacturing and economic development. As industry declined, many of its large-scale buildings remained dormant until artists, entrepreneurs, and civic leaders recognized their potential for reinvention. Today, the district has become a focal point for startups, creative industries, and urban redevelopment while preserving the architectural character that defines its past. Beato is best known for being home to Hub Criativo do Beato, among Europe's largest startup and innovation campuses and a flagship symbol of Lisbon's emergence as a global technology and entrepreneurship center.

Developed within a collection of former military-industrial buildings, the campus was designed to bring together entrepreneurs, innovators, investors, and creative professionals within a shared environment dedicated to collaboration and growth. Its scale and ambition helped position Beato at the forefront of Lisbon's economic transformation while attracting international attention from the technology and startup sectors. The project reflects a broader movement toward adaptive reuse and innovation-led urban development. Today, the campus stands as one of the most significant entrepreneurial initiatives in Portugal. Beato works as an exploration of the innovation hubs, industrial landmarks, and waterfront spaces that define one of the city's most rapidly evolving districts.

Begin at Hub Criativo do Beato, where the neighborhood's defining connection to entrepreneurship and innovation immediately comes into focus. Continue toward Convento do Beato, whose historic architecture and centuries of religious heritage reveal the district's deeper historical foundations. From there, make your way to Museu Nacional do Azulejo, where extraordinary tile collections and artistic achievements provide a broader perspective on the cultural legacy that surrounds the neighborhood. Along the route, you'll encounter repurposed warehouses, neighborhood cafΓ©s, creative workspaces, cultural venues, riverside corridors, historic landmarks, and public gathering spaces that showcase the neighborhood's remarkable depth. The progression moves naturally from innovation campus to historic convent to national museum, revealing the forces that shaped the neighborhood.
